Australian Dollar: Uptrend risk intact above 0.6950 against US Dollar – UOB

United Overseas Bank’s (UOB) Quek Ser Leang notes AUD/USD slipped below prior consolidation but still trades within 0.6960–0.7000 intraday. On a 1–3 week view, earlier strong momentum toward 0.7045 has faded somewhat, yet the upside scenario remains valid while 0.6950 holds. Longer term, the bank still sees a negative structure with focus on 0.6835 and 0.6707.

Aussie Dollar holds support as momentum fades

"24-HOUR VIEW: After AUD traded sideways between 0.6986 and 0.7012 last Thursday, we indicated on Friday that “further sideways trading appears likely today, probably within a range of 0.6980/0.7015.” The subsequent price movements did not unfold as expected, as AUD eased to a low of 0.6966. The decline did not result in a clear increase in downward momentum. Today, we expect AUD to trade in a range between 0.6960 and 0.7000."

"1-3 WEEKS VIEW: Last Wednesday (15 Jul, spot at 0.6975), we indicated that “upward momentum is starting to build, but it is too early to determine whether AUD can break the significant resistance at 0.7015.” After AUD rose to 0.7021, we highlighted on Thursday (16 Jul, spot at 0.7005) that “the rapid increase in momentum suggests AUD could rise toward 0.7045.” However, instead of continuing to advance, AUD pulled back to a low of 0.6966 on Friday. Momentum is starting to fade, but only a breach of 0.6950 (no change in ‘strong support’ level) would indicate that AUD is not rising toward 0.7045."
